2015-12-09 30 views
0

我正在开发一个android应用程序,我需要有一个下拉按钮,用户将从中更改布局,以便将N个ImageButton排列成一个圆圈(从14到24按钮),其中按钮将相互接触。不会有任何动画只是一个站立的按钮,每个人都有一个点击监听器。让我把它描述为一个手镯在没有动画的2D环形布局中排列imagebuttons

enter image description here

我开发的应用程序,但不安排在一个圆形的按钮,所以我具备的功能。我搜索了四处,发现CircleLayout of dimitry-zaitsev,但它有一个minSDK = 18。虽然我认为我需要的东西可以少得多。我也发现3D旋转木马,但我需要一个简单的2D安排。我不介意解决方案是10个布局文件,每个布局文件的按钮数量从14到24,或者按钮是以编程方式生成的。

有人可以建议我一个解决方案吗?

回答

0

我终于成功地构建了我的问题的解决方案。我通过使用这个图书馆的部分想法来做到这一点:Android-CircleMenu我希望这能帮助那些在构建圈子布局方面挣扎的人。

0

查看ArcLayout库。你可能可以用它做到这一点。

+0

我会看看,而我正在等待另一个答案。 –